Which of the following processes involves the identification of relevant sensory stimuli?

Explanation:
The process that involves the identification of relevant sensory stimuli is selection. In the context of sensory perception, selection refers to the brain's ability to focus on specific sensory information while filtering out irrelevant or extraneous stimuli. This is essential for enabling individuals to concentrate on particular aspects of their environment, such as focusing on a conversation in a noisy room. Reception and sensation refer to different stages in the perceptual process. Reception is the initial stage where the sensory receptors detect stimuli from the environment, while sensation pertains to the overall awareness of the stimuli being received. Transduction involves the conversion of these sensory stimuli into neural signals that the brain can interpret. Thus, while all these processes play a role in perception, selection specifically deals with prioritizing and identifying the stimuli deemed most relevant at any given time.
